Mauricio Pochettino was asked about Harry Kane’s future at Tottenham Hotspur during a press conference earlier today.
Pochettino, who is now in charge of Paris Saint-Germain saw his club complete the signing of former Barcelona playmaker Lionel Messi earlier this week to add to his star-studded squad in the French capital.
Pochettino claimed that he has not been following in detail as to what has been happening in England over the situation of the forward, instead insisting he remains respectful to his former club and did not want to give his opinion.
The 49-year-old who was linked with a sensational return to North London earlier in the summer reiterated his love for the club, the supporters and everyone who is connected to his old employer.
🗣"I have to respect my former club, I love the fans and the people there. It is important to follow the news but I’m not going to give any opinion."
